A Brief History of Foster City
Foster City was founded in the early 1960s on a tract of marshy land along the shores of San Francisco Bay. The area was originally inhabited by the Ohlone Native American tribe, and later became a popular spot for hunting and fishing among early European settlers. However, the land was largely deemed unusable for development due to its low elevation and tendency to flood. It wasn’t until the 1960s, when a group of visionary developers conceived of a plan to build a new city from scratch, that the area began to undergo significant transformation.
The Role of Land Reclamation
Land reclamation, the process of creating new land from existing water bodies or wetlands, played a crucial role in the development of Foster City. The city’s founders, a consortium of developers led by T. Jack Foster, devised a plan to dredge mud and soil from the bay and use it to fill in the marshy areas, thereby creating a stable and dry foundation for building. This process, known as hydraulic filling, involved the use of large pumps and pipelines to transport the fill material from the bay to the construction site.
The Hydraulic Filling Process
The hydraulic filling process used in Foster City’s development was a complex and labor-intensive operation. It involved the following steps:
The dredging of mud and soil from the bay using large dredging machines
The transportation of the fill material through a network of pipelines to the construction site
The deposition of the fill material onto the marshy areas, where it was allowed to settle and compact
The use of compaction machines to densify the fill material and create a stable foundation for building
